Manchester United will begin their cup campaign earlier than usual this season as they have no European commitments. They face Grimsby at Blundell Park in the second round, scheduled for the week of August 25, 2025. Other notable matches include West Ham's challenging away match against Wolves and Brentford's trip to Bournemouth. Everton will play their first cup tie at the new Hill Dickinson Stadium against Mansfield. Premier League teams involved in Europe will enter in the third round.
The Red Devils, who won the competition in 2023 after beating Newcastle in the final at Wembley, have entered earlier than usual this season due to not having any European commitments this term.
West Have have been handed a tough away trip to Wolves in one of two all-Premier League ties.
Everton have been handed a home tie against League One Mansfield, marking the first cup tie to be played at the new Hill Dickinson Stadium.
The remaining Premier League teams competing in Europe this season, including holders Newcastle and last year's beaten finalists Liverpool, will then enter in the third round.
